New Literature Details Advantages of Continuous Processing

Readco Kurimoto Highlights Efficiency in Mixing Dry and Wet Materials in One Step

York, PA: Process equipment manufacturer Readco Kurimoto, LLC, York, Pa. (www.readco.com), has unveiled new literature detailing the advantages of continuous  processing in a single step versus the many steps required in batch processing. Entitled, “Continuous Processor: Consistent - Flexible – Efficient”, the brochure explains how the Readco Continuous Processors automatically mix, compound, chemically react, crystallize, devolatilize, encapsulate and/or precondition multiple powdered, liquid and viscous materials in a single step to produce a high quality, uniform, homogeneous product that consistently meets targeted specifications. The ability to eliminate batch to batch variations, minimize heat history, reduce energy consumption, speed production, ease environmental concerns and save on labor and floor space in unattended, 24/7 operation are also addressed.

Ideal for process engineers involved in processing foods, chemicals, pharmaceuticals, specialty polymers and other products, the in-depth literature illustrates how the proprietary Readco technology accepts the dry and liquid materials at multiple feed inlets and advances the material downstream as the twin shaft, co-rotating screws in the closed barrel create the intimate material contact required for proper processing. Standard equipment such as stainless steel construction, jacketed barrel for heating and cooling, and adjustable slide gate are shown along with abrasion-resistant, corrosion-resistant, and USDA- and 3A-compliant designs among the available options. The brochure also describes how the continuous processors are manufactured based on testing conducted on-site in a fully equipped laboratory using customer materials and formulations to verify performance.
